Madison Advisors to Share Digital Transformation Insights at Crawford Technologies’ Customer Communications Virtual Summit

Press release from the issuing company

Colleyville, Tex. – Madison Advisors’ senior analyst, Gina Ferrara, will share her insights about the steps needed for a successful digital transformation at Crawford Technologies’ Customer Communications Virtual Summit held Wednesday, May 6 beginning at 10:00 a.m. EST. This complimentary virtual summit is bringing together the most respected customer communications experts in the industry to share valuable insights into the strategies to help optimize and improve your customer communications.

Ferrara will present, “Digital Transformation: What’s All the Buzz About?” on Wednesday, May 6 from 11:45 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. Digital transformation is an enterprise-wide business initiative that requires a well-defined strategy for success. This interactive session will cover the what, why and how needed to develop a successful digital transformation strategy and why it is critical to integrate CCM and CX to meet customers’ expectations.

Madison Advisors offers research and consulting services that provide objective analysis, client-specific guidance and in-depth market knowledge in Customer Communications Management (CCM). Over the past two decades, Madison Advisors’ industry-neutral expertise has enabled enterprise organizations, service providers and technology providers to achieve their strategic objectives around today’s evolving CCM requirements. The firm’s analysts are frequent speakers at industry events, including MAILCOM, the In-Plant Printing & Mailing Association’s annual conference, XPLOR and DOCUMENT Strategy Forum.
